Unlock instant, AI-driven research and patent intelligence for your innovation.

An Ethernet communication protocol stack system and its implementation method

A communication protocol stack, Ethernet technology, applied in the field of Ethernet communication protocol stack system and implementation, can solve the problem of not meeting the needs of electronic system networking and integration, no UDP/IP protocol stack, communication protocol stack time overhead research and other problems, to achieve the effect of good implementability, simplified UDP check items, and simple structure

Active Publication Date: 2022-02-22
XIAN MICROELECTRONICS TECH INST
View PDF0 Cites 0 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

When the processor performance is low and the memory space is limited, the communication protocol stack cannot be implemented, and Ethernet communication cannot be performed
For example, in some electronic systems using traditional 8-bit or 16-bit single-chip microcomputers, it is difficult to use Ethernet for communication, which cannot meet the needs of electronic system networking and integration
However, in the current existing technology, there is no specific method for hardware programming of the UDP / IP protocol stack, and no in-depth research on how to reduce the time overhead of the communication protocol stack

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• An Ethernet communication protocol stack system and its implementation method
  • An Ethernet communication protocol stack system and its implementation method
  • An Ethernet communication protocol stack system and its implementation method

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0036] The present invention is described in further detail below in conjunction with accompanying drawing:

[0037] like figure 1 As shown, an Ethernet communication protocol stack system includes an IP receiving module 2, an IP sending module 3, a UDP receiving module 8, a UDP sending module 9, an ARP receiving module 5, an ARP sending module 4, an ARP cache module 10, an ICMP Receiving module 7, ICMP sending module 6, application layer communication interface control module 12, MAC data arbitration module 1 and node configuration information module 11;

[0038] The MAC data arbitration module 1 is used to analyze the received data to obtain the data type of the received data, and transmit the received data to the IP receiving module 2, ARP receiving module 5 or ICMP receiving module 7 according to the data type; the data type includes frame type and address type.

[0039] IP receiving module 2 is used for carrying out IP data unpacking processing to the received data pack...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

PUM

No PUM Login to View More

Abstract

The invention discloses an Ethernet communication protocol stack system and an implementation method. The MAC data arbitration module is used to analyze the received data to obtain the data type of the received data, and then the data of different types is verified by using a proprietary module, and the IP is used to receive the data. The module, ARP receiving module or ICMP receiving module respectively unpacks different types of data, adopts real-time verification to reduce the time overhead of the protocol stack, and finally uses the MAC data arbitration module to send the IP sending module, ARP sending module and ICMP The data sent by the module is sent by priority arbitration. The invention has the advantages of simple structure, low delay, easy expansion, and simple implementation. When transmitting data, the verification is performed synchronously, which takes less time. The logic design is mapped to the programmable logic device for realization, and The function of the protocol stack is tested, and the test results show that the present invention has good implementability, and the performance meets expectations, and is suitable for the field of Ethernet communication without a standard software protocol stack.

Description

technical field [0001] The invention relates to an Ethernet communication protocol stack designed by an all-digital circuit, in particular to an Ethernet communication protocol stack system and a realization method. Background technique [0002] The current way of using Ethernet communication is mainly to use the software standard TCP / IP communication protocol stack on the CPU platform to communicate with other Ethernet devices. The premise of this communication method is that there is a processor with higher performance. When the performance of the processor is low and the memory space is limited, the communication protocol stack cannot be implemented, and Ethernet communication cannot be performed. For example, in some electronic systems using traditional 8-bit or 16-bit single-chip microcomputers, it is difficult to use Ethernet for communication, which cannot meet the needs of electronic system networking and integration. However, in the current prior art, there is no 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to View More

Application Information

Patent Timeline
no application Login to View More
Patent Type & Authority Patents(China)
IPC IPC(8): H04L69/22H04L69/18
CPCH04L69/22H04L69/18
Inventor 卢飞曲超徐丹妮
Owner XIAN MICROELECTRONICS TECH INST